What budget/ age are you looking at? Around 2006 the Mini Cooper had a model change which brings different issues to the early Coopers. But TBH there are no massive issues that you can check for whilst looking to buy. I have owned both generations in various guises. The first Gen (2000 - 2006) suffered from failed power steering pumps, airbag lights coming on and some gearbox issues on the pre 2004 models.
The second gen (2006 onwards) have some minor niggles, but I am only aware of bigger problems on the Cooper S model and not the Cooper models.

Have you considered a Cooper Clubman? - these provide a little more space in the backseats and boot for the little 'uns and shopping... but depends on your budget....

Would suit the job well, the boot will hold about a small trolley's worth of shopping, although for bigger boxes you will need to drop a seat (they are 50:50 split). Biggest trips made in my 58 plate were 3 adults plus a week's luggage from Berks to North Wales, and self plus three 11 year old lads on a weekend trip to Kent; they slept most of the 90 minute trip home so it must be reasonably comfortable, but were wedged in with sleeping bags and cake tins. Soft bags are essential, a single proper suitcase will fill the boot, or force you to put the rear seats on the vertical setting which is far less comfortable (and optional, check the 12V socket is fitted in the left side of the boot as they're part of the same Storage Pack). I have the fitted sun-shades for the side windows which makes it a little darker, and cosy back there. For more rough stuff the full length boot liner covers boot and folded seat area, which is big enough to hold 4 winter tyres on steel rims; that surprised the garage! I can also fit a foldup commuter bike in the normal boot.
